Covering part of Providence County, Rhode Island, ZIP Code 02828 has about 7,058 residents. At $94,746, its median household income sits above Providence County's $78,204.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 02828's population declined 7.0% from 7,592 to 7,058, while its median gross rent fell 3.5% from $1,035 to $999.

The largest age group is 75 and over, 18.4% of residents. White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 89.5% of the population.
